Repairs to Sash Windows

It is worth considering window repair if you have wooden sash windows. The cost of window restoration is far cheaper than replacing them, and can prolong their life by several years. It is also green and helps save energy. It is important to repair any damage and prepare the surface before repainting. Usually, this means taking off rust, large losses and splinters and filling in the areas with a wood hardener or filler.

Draught proofing can help reduce the amount of air that escapes through your sash windows. It can help reduce the loss of heat and external noise as well as aiding in saving money on your energy bills. It's a straightforward, cost-effective solution that won't change the character of your property.

Many homeowners with sash windows think about replacing them. However, this is not always the best choice for a period property. Not only are uPVC windows expensive however, they could also harm the character of your house. Install a draughtproofing solution to keep warmth in and cold out.

The draught proofing device will fit inside the windows sash frames, without damaging them. It will stop draughts. It will also reduce heat loss, noise pollution, and protect your original features.

If a window is cloudy, it could be because the seal has broken. This can cause moisture to enter the room and can be a problem for homeowners who live in the area. Certain companies will tell you that this issue can be solved by drilling a hole into the glass and sucking out the moisture, however this method isn't efficient, and could cause damage to the frame of the window.

Wood windows made of old-growth wood can last a life time if they're maintained and restored properly. However, the National Park Service's Preservation Brief 9: The Repair of Old Wooden Windows recommends replacing a damaged or worn-out component like a muntin or sill, and not the entire window. Restoration experts can do this while maintaining the look of a historic structure and avoiding waste from unnecessary replacements.
